Baseball Splits with OPSU to Close Out 2013

5/4/2013 6:22:00 PM


UTPB baseball ended the 2013 season on a winning note at Roden Field Saturday afternoon, defeating Oklahoma Panhandle State 4-1 in the final game of the year. The Aggies rallied in game one of the day in taking a 9-7 win in the one conference game of the day.

Steven Valles earned his first win of the season in the back end of the doubleheader, throwing five innings of one-run ball while giving up three hits and a walk.

The Falcons responded after OPSU scored its lone run of the game to take a 1-0 lead in the top of the second with four unanswered runs, starting with a base hit on a single by Neil Madsen to score Tyler Forney. The team's second run came when Madsen got caught up in a rundown between first and second, allowing Ozzie Bueno to score from third to put UTPB up 2-1.

Michael Rice drove in the team's third run in the fourth, singling down the line into left to drive home Mike Briseno from second.

Madsen recorded his second RBI of the game in the fifth, driving a ball through the right side to plate Forney for a 4-1 lead.

UTPB built a 6-0 lead through four innings in game one of the day, but Oklahoma Panhandle State out-scored the Falcons 7-1 in the fifth through seventh innings, using a four-run seventh to tie the game at 7-7.

The Aggies took the lead in the top of the 11th when Alfonso Gonzales singled into center with runners on first and third to score one and take an 8-7 lead. They added a second run on a bases-loaded walk to force in a second run of the inning.

Madsen was on fire at the plate on the day, getting hits in six of his seven official at bats and reaching base in eight of nine plate appearanes. He led the team with three runs driven in while Forney scored a team-high four times on the afternoon.
